Sebastian Wojciechowski holds a controlling interest in PCF Group S.A., commanding 49.98% of total voting rights and 55.92% of votes cast at the February 28, 2023, Extraordinary General Meeting.
Bartosz Kmita is the second-largest shareholder, possessing 2,579,910 votes, which represents 8.61% of the company's total voting power.
Krzysztof Dolaś and Bartosz Biełuszko maintain nearly identical stakes in the company, controlling 6.06% and 6.04% of total voting rights, respectively.
The four primary shareholders identified at the February 2023 meeting collectively represent the core leadership and financial control of the People Can Fly studio.
Strategic decision-making at PCF Group S.A. is highly concentrated, as these four individuals hold the vast majority of voting power within the organization.
